Detailed Engineering Specifications

Engineered for reliability and performance, this brass stock sheet boasts a precise 0.183" thickness, providing significant structural integrity. Measuring 36" in length and 46" in width, the material is composed of high-grade brass, known for its excellent corrosion resistance, moderate tensile strength, and ease of fabrication. These properties make it ideal for applications requiring both durability and aesthetic appeal, such as architectural bracing, custom support structures, and industrial mounting hardware where environmental resistance is paramount. Its uniform composition ensures predictable mechanical behavior under stress.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using undersized fasteners for the sheet's thickness.Select fasteners with a diameter and length appropriate for engaging at least two-thirds of the brass sheet's 0.183" thickness to ensure secure attachment.
Applying excessive heat during welding, leading to material degradation.Employ low-heat input welding techniques and maintain proper ventilation to prevent brass embrittlement and ensure joint integrity.
